Following his establishment  in 1986, KAREL has created the electronic branche exchange market in Turkey, , providing self-designed  PABX products to the market, and started the transition from electromechanical systems to electronic systems. Established with hundred percent domestic capital, KAREL,  has one of the most advanced R&D Centers, when compared with other local telecommunications companies .. Today, KAREL  is the market leader in Turkey, and exporting products and technologies to more than 30 countries, is amongst the top 15 PABX manufacturers of the world. 
Furthermore, KAREL provides solutions for communication needs of Armed  and Naval Forces for more than 15 years. KAREL’s military product family extends from tactical rugged communication switchboards to PAGA (Public Address and General Alarm) systems developed for naval  ships. KAREL has also launched PBXxs, Intercom Systems and PAGA systems for medium to large vessels/ships  complying with the needs of Turkish Navy and Shipyards.
KAREL newly introduced  IP based VODINA System, integrating  Alarm, Announcement and Entertainment functions in a single platform. VODINA replaces traditional Public Address (PA) and Entertainment systems not only in commercial middle and large sized vessels, but also in naval ships and submarines with distinguishable features. VODINA is a true military grade system that fulfills EMC and environmental requirements with affordable prices. Besides common PA functions, VODINA offers high quality Video On Demand (VoD) Music On Demand (MoD) and live video/audio services  via Ethernet infrastructure.
VODINA’s unmatched distributed switching structure dedicates a separate amplifier for each loudspeaker to realize utmost reliability and expandability. System may drive over three hundred loudspeakers and horns with a total power of up to four Kilowatts.  By using TFT display fitted stations or via external Intercom/PBX system, ten independent simultaneous announcement address zones may be defined   In addition, it is possible to generate sixteen general alarms, two of which are user definable, fed through not only the loudspeakers but also video panels and IPTV’s connected to the system.  Whenever there is a General Alarm or Public Address VODINA suspends all ongoing  videos, displays alarms/announcements and resumes them right after.  From the Central Control Unit, peripherals may be introduced to the system, announcement stations may be configured, loudspeaker may be assigned  to the zones, user defined alarms and all other parameters may easily be programmed. VODINA also supports integrated  radio communications interface.
VODINA incorporates an on board media server which has the capacity of serving hundreds of touchscreen video panels and IPTV’s simultaneously. It is an integrated infotainment system which allows ship’s crew to watch films, live videos or listen to music channels via personal entertainment panels.
Key Features
Modular structure extendable to 300 loudspeakers with mute function,
Ten independent zones for public address and music play,
Sixteen general naval alarms including two programmable tones,
Broadcasting announces and alarms over connected IPTVs and video panels,
Compliance with MIL STD 461 EMC and MIL ST 810 Environmental Requirements,
Up to sixteen alarm announce stations with TFT display,
Integrated Intercom and Radio access functions,
Video on Demand content and live TV streaming,
Music On Demand with various playlists choices,
Equipped with Set Top TV boxes  and DVB to IP gateways,
